This problem has been a feature of the OMVL system fitted to a Ford V8 I
own. If you miss the first 'kick', then you have to crank the engine as if
to clear out an over-rich situation. The same thing applies if the engine
is
turned off, and then attempted to start before 5 mins have elapsed.
The system has been tuned many times by the original fitter mechanic. He
says its normal, and the owners handbook says hold the throttle to the
floor
(on hot starts) which I do,..but it takes 5 secs of cranking which wears
the
starter out.
The ignition has been replaced with a solid-state unit which delivers a
healthy blue spark. Is this normal for OMVL equipment?
